Ann Farr

F, b. 1763, d. 24 December 1837
  • Ann Farr was born in 1763 in Merriott, Somerset.
  • She was the daughter of James Farr and Mary Perry.
  • At the age of 21 years, Ann Farr married Thomas Hooper, son of John Hooper and Jane Ireland, on 11 May 1784 in All Saints Church, Merriott, Somerset, England. In the register of All Staints' Church Merriot, the marriage is recorded on page 20, No 74 as:-
    Thomas Hooper of this parish and Ann Farr of this parish married in this Church by Banns this Eleventh Day of May in the Year One thousand Seven hundred and Eighty four
         by me Tho. Price Vicar
         This marriage solomised between us
    The mark of Tho. / Hooper
    The Mark of Anne / Farr.

  • In June 1829,her husband, Thomas Hooper died.
  • Ann Farr left a will on 29 November 1837. "The last will and testament of Ann Hooper, widow of Thomas Hooper deceased, of Eggwood Lane in the Parish of Merriott.
    I give my soul to God who gave it in humble faith and hope that for the sake and merits of my dear Redeemer he will in Mercy receive it back to himself.
    I give my body to the dust from which ist was made to be buried in Merriott Church yard in the grave with my beloved son Jesse by the side of my dear husband ___
    I give the cottage in which I live with the garden around it to my son Robert Hooper who resides with me.
    I give my goods and chattels to the same Robert Hooper with the proviso that if Thomas Hooper my son should return that Robert Hooper shall give him proportion of my best bed on which I have lain with the bedstead and bedding.
    I give my wearing apparel between my daughter Susan and my daughter in law Mary the wife of Samuel Hooper.
    Signed this 29th day of November 1837
    Ann (her mark) Hooper. In the presence of Ann Crop (vicar's wife), Samuel Garret?, Elizabeth Farr"
    It was appended on 5 December 1837.
    "I also give to my son Roger Hooper one moiety or half of the piece of plot of garden called Thomas's garden, and I give the other moiety or half of the said garden to my son Thomas Hooper now abroad but in case of his death to the sole use and benefit of my daughter Susan and her children and if _____ Thomas Hooper should not return home I desire that the half garden bequeathed to him be occupied and held by my daughter Susan for her use.
    Signed this fifth day of December 1837.
    Ann (Her mark) Hooper
    In the presence of Joseph Crop, Samuel ____ , Thomas Bayley"
    The will was read on 3 January 1838.
    "The appended will of the late Ann Hooper (who died Dec 24, 1837 and was buried according to her will on Saturday Dec 30th, 1837) was read in the presence of Roger Hooper, Robert Hooper, Mary wife of Samuel Hooper and Susan wife of William Forster, the daughter named in the said will, on January the 3rd 1838 who gave their consent to its contents and determined to abide by it and act accordingly.
    In the presence of Joseph Crop, Vicar of Merriott."
    It appears that none of her other children were living at the time.
  • Ann Farr died on 24 December 1837 in Merriott, Somerset.
  • Ann was buried on 30 December 1837 in Merriott, Somerset. Her burial record recorded her ages as 74 years.
